Game Notes
Bear market: Brown lost its first 34 games in Jadwin Gym until breaking the long losing streak in 2003. Counting that game, Brown has won four of the last six in Jadwin, in 2003, 2005, 2007 and 2008. All told, Brown is 36-4 in Jadwin Gym.
'Dogs' house: Yale has won the last two games in Jadwin Gym, ending a 13-season Princeton win streak on campus. Yale won in 1986, 1987, 1992 and 1993 in addition to the last two seasons since Jadwin opened in 1969.
Last time vs. Yale: The Bulldogs hassled Princeton on the boards Feb. 13 at Yale in a 60-48 Bulldog win. Yale outrebounded Princeton 43-23 in what was the largest rebounding deficit for the Tigers since December 2005. Eleven Bulldogs got rebounds, but Ross Morin was the main culprit with 10 boards to go with his 10 points. Alex Zampier led all scorers with 13 points while Douglas Davis was the high Tiger with 11.
Johnson vs. Yale, Brown: Princeton head coach Sydney Johnson has a 6-5 record against Brown overall and 0-3 as Princeton's head coach. He has an 8-3 record vs. Yale including 0-3 as a head coach.
Johnson vs. Agel, Jones: Sydney Johnson is 4-3 against James Jones all-time. Johnson's teams won all four meetings his junior and senior seasons with Jones as a Yale assistant, and Jones won both meetings last season with the two as head coaches. Johnson is 0-3 against Agel, with two Agel wins last season as a Brown assistant to go with his win this year in his first meeting with Princeton as a head coach.
Good shooting, bad result: Princeton shot a season-high .590 last Saturday against Dartmouth but ended up on the losing end, 66-63.
More accurate: Princeton's shooting percentage has climbed in each of the last five games.
Good help: If Princeton is able to reach 10 assists Friday, it would be the first time all season the Tigers have had at least 10 assists in six straight games.
Route 66: Dartmouth's 66 points were the highest for an opponent at Jadwin Gym since the Dec. 2 game vs. South Carolina (84).
No help: Dartmouth won last Saturday despite having a Princeton opponent season-low three assists. Princeton's opponents have had fewer than 10 assists on 14 occasions this season.
Out-threed: The Brown game Feb. 14 was just the second time this season that Princeton's opponent has made more three-pointers than the Tigers.
Our seniors: Jason Briggs and Mike Strittmatter will be honored prior to the Yale game Saturday, their final contest on Carril Court. Strittmatter has played in 64 career games entering the weekend, playing in 60 of them as a reserve. Briggs has played in 22 games this season, equaling the number he played in his first three seasons. He also has more assists (19) and steals (11) this season than he had in his first three seasons combined (18 assists, eight steals).
Douglas does it: Rookie Douglas Davis had a nice shooting weekend against Harvard and Dartmouth, hitting 10 of 13 shots (.769). His 16 points against Dartmouth were his most since 19 at Harvard Jan. 31
Mavraides makes it: Dan Mavraides' 19 points against Dartmouth were his most since Jan. 31 at Harvard. After a stretch in which he hit double-digits in 7 of 8 games from Dec. 20 to Feb. 6, Mavraides will be looking Friday for his first back-to-back double-digit scoring performances since.
Stritts and starts: Mike Strittmatter's start vs. Dartmouth was his first start since Jan. 14, 2006 against Cornell.
Buckets for Buczak: Pawel Buczak's 11 points, on 5 of 6 shooting, were his most since his 15-point performance against Cornell Feb. 6.
A 4-loss champ?: It's happened before, but not for a while. A 10-4 team last won the Ivy League in 1987, when current Penn assistant Perry Bromwell and the Quakers won it over 9-5 teams from Princeton and Cornell. It was the last of four straight years in which the Ivy winner was 10-4. Outside of 1984-87, the Ivy champ was 10-4 only in its first season of 1959 when Dartmouth won.
